AxiomEFI Tune - Release 1.0.0 Alpha build 754 (20240710)

Changes since last release:

  • Menu search no longer finds disabled items
  • Make auto-update screens (LTFT mainly) disable updates when using the datalog downloader.
  • Remove ethernet settings
  • Hide serial parameters when using Auto settings. Only apply with usb-serial.
  • Fix setting Baro/MAP presets
  • Clean up internal locking code in memory tracking. Speeds up code a fair amount.
  • Make it possible to run commands on command buttons when the windows containing them are closed. Used currently to disable test mode when leaving a test mode window.
  • Remove tooltips and put help info on the bottom left of the screen. Splitter can be used to increase/decrease the relative sizes of the menu vs the help box, and that is saved on program exit/restored on program start.
  • Fix crash on menu bar search when very quickly typing or removing characters to/from the search bar.
  • Disable power button when data is sent to the ECU but not burnt.
  • Allow pins to be double-selected - will pop up a red triangle when this happens. Allows rearranging spark/inj pins for example.
  • Make large comboboxes (gauge and indicator selectors), datalog field selector sorted and searchable
  • Make feature tree searchable.
  • Fix a crash on exit if you click cancel when the project selector appears on program launch.
  • Fix a potential deadlock in the code when adding/removing dash items or other realtime data.
  • Disable opening a tune while in test mode.
  • Fix dialogs' notification of changes so that red triangles and hiding/showing settings work reliably in every possible situation.
  • Rework wiring summary and pin selector to use tables for display of data rather than a custom widget. Cleans up both views and makes them easier to read.
  • Temperature inputs show in wiring overview when analog filter is selected.
  • RPM > 0 disables test mode button in wiring overview.
